The Coyotes Lacrosse Club operates in the Boston metro area and gives players an opportunity to be seen and recruited by college programs. The club's most recent college commitments in the 2022 class were Mike Nelson (Worcester, Mass.) and Ben Riggs (Plainville, Mass.), both of whom will attend Saint Michael’s College. However, there are still plenty of Coyotes in the 2022 class who are still looking for their perfect college program. Here are some of the best of those players.
Cole Cloney, midfield, Medfield High School
Cloney is the latest in a long line of lefty offensive middies out of Medfield High School. He is an excellent dodger who can take on any short stick and isn't afraid to cross up long poles. Cloney is an excellent time and room shooter, which would make him a great addition to any man-up unit. His lefty stroke is hard for goalies to read as well. His toughness and game IQ put him in the top tier of available players on the Coyotes squad.
